Clients Referred from the Court - Alcohol and Drug Treatment Facilities - Westfield, MA.

Treatment clients referred from the court for drug or alcohol rehabilitation are usually referred because they are being granted a chance to accept treatment in lieu of jail time, other charges, fines, etc. Although this is more prevalent with first time offenders, it can happen at any time including while someone is already incarcerated. There are various types of rehab programs that offenders may be referred to, and this depends on which programs are local to Westfield and the type of drug or alcohol the person requires treatment for.

There are treatment programs that work primarily with the courts to treat this explicit group of clientele, and are typically state funded or are available at no cost or very little cost to the client. Additionally, there are also private drug treatment centers that may be accepted by the court if there is a specific type of treatment that the client needs or prefers that a different program can't provide. The client's legal representation can present such options to the judge for permission. There are even dr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ities that operate out of the jails and prisons themselves, whereas clients are often in a better position for early release or other leniencies when engaging in substance abuse rehabilitation services while serving their sentence for a drug offense or a DUI/DWI.
